5 ENHANCING VALUE THROUGH SUSTAINABILITY 131 OUR APPROACH A Three-Pillar Technology Strategy UEM Edgenta adopts a structured and integrated approach to technology, anchored on three strategic pillars that balance stability, innovation and growth. A strong and resilient digital foundation underpins all technology initiatives. The Group continuously strengthens its cybersecurity posture through regular assessments and targeted improvements, ensuring protection against evolving threats. Multi-cloud strategies provide flexibility and resilience, while active network monitoring enhances system reliability and performance. These foundational capabilities ensure that all higher-level innovations operate on a secure, scalable and dependable base. Technology delivery is redesigned to be agile, business-aligned and outcome-driven. The Group leverages artificial intelligence and generative technologies to automate processes, reduce manual effort and improve decision-making across operations. This includes embedding intelligence into workflows, enabling faster insights, and enhancing responsiveness to operational needs. The focus is on translating technology into measurable business value, both in operational efficiency and enhanced service capabilities. Through its proprietary platforms, particularly Asseto, UEM Edgenta is transforming how assets and operations are managed. Asseto enables a data-driven, standardised and scalable approach to asset management, moving beyond traditional models. This platform-led strategy enhances differentiation, creates new value propositions and positions the Group as a technology-enabled service provider within the industry. WHY IT MATTERS Innovation and technology form the foundation of reliable, efficient and sustainable service delivery at UEM Edgenta. Rather than acting as a support function, technology is embedded as a core operational capability that enhances asset performance, strengthens service reliability and enables consistent execution at scale. Technology is also a primary source of differentiation. Through data-driven decision-making, automation and intelligent workflows, the Group improves productivity, optimises cost structures and delivers higher-value outcomes across contracts. This positions UEM Edgenta to compete more effectively in an increasingly demanding and cost-sensitive market. Sustained investment in innovation ensures that operational excellence is not only maintained but continuously improved, enabling the Group to deliver superior performance, resilience and long-term value. INNOVATION AND TECHNOLOGY-BASED OPERATIONAL EXCELLENCE Redefining Facility Management Through Technology The facility management industry is increasingly characterised by margin compression and limited differentiation. Traditional service models, reliant on manpower and fragmented systems, are becoming less sustainable. UEM Edgenta addresses this shift by embedding technology into integrated facility management. Automation, data-driven intelligence and standardised platforms enable more efficient operations, improved benchmarking and enhanced service outcomes. Ownership of technology intellectual property further strengthens this position. By developing and controlling its own platforms, the Group operates with greater speed, flexibility and cost efficiency, while maintaining full control over innovation and deployment. This capability is increasingly valued by clients seeking scalable, responsive and technology-enabled solutions.
